Delvinë is a small city nestled in the hills of Vlorë County in southern Albania. Home to around 6,000 residents, it provides a quiet and traditional environment that reflects the authentic lifestyle of the region. The city is situated in a geographically diverse area, offering easy access to both the rugged mountains and the nearby Ionian coast. Visitors can enjoy a slower pace of life while wandering through its local streets and taking in the panoramic views of the surrounding valley. It serves as an excellent base for those looking to explore the off-the-beaten-path history and culture of southern Albania.

Highlights

  • Authentic small-town atmosphere in the heart of Vlorë County.

  • Scenic views of the surrounding southern Albanian mountains.

  • A peaceful alternative to the busy coastal tourist hubs.

  • Proximity to historical sites and natural landscapes in the region.

Before you go: Delvinë essentials

  • Limited tourist infrastructure and luxury amenities compared to larger cities.

  • A very quiet atmosphere with limited nightlife options.

  • Public transportation schedules can be informal; planning ahead is recommended.

Getting There

The city is best reached by car or local furgon (minibus) from the nearby coastal city of Sarandë.

Local Interaction

Take the time to visit the local cafes to experience the genuine hospitality of the southern Albanian people.

Exploration

Wear comfortable walking shoes as the town features hilly terrain and traditional stone-paved paths.

Best time to visit Delvinë

May-June, September-October

Best Season

Spring

A beautiful time to visit when the surrounding hills are green and the weather is mild for walking.

Best Season

Summer

Temperatures can be quite high; it is best to explore the town during the cooler morning or evening hours.

Best Season

Fall

The weather remains pleasant, making it an ideal time to enjoy local produce and harvest season.

Winter

The city is very quiet and cool, offering a peaceful but more restricted experience for visitors.
